i-documentsystems Group PLC 31 October 2002 i-documentsystems achieves its targets and wins important contract i-documentsystems group plc, the e-government solutions provider, announces that since its interim results in July, the company has obtained commitments from a further ten new local authorities. It has therefore achieved its stated target of 50 local authority clients by the end of October 2002. In addition, i-documentsystems has won an eight-year contract with Syntegra, BT's systems integration business, to supply City of Edinburgh Council ('Edinburgh') with the award-winning IDOX Software for document and information management. The initial value of the contract is £217,000. This agreement follows rigorous competition from other leading suppliers of Electronic Document and Records Management Solutions. Key factors in the selection of i-documentsystems were the flexibility of the software to integrate and co-exist with other systems and applications and the scalability of the software to meet Syntegra's requirements for Edinburgh's business direction. The first area of deployment at Edinburgh will be Planning and Building Control. This will be operational by December 2002. Syntegra will then rollout this solution to other areas of Edinburgh as part of the drive to meet e-Government target dates, improve the efficiency and effectiveness of services for citizens and reduce expenditure. Andrew Fraser, CEO of i-documentsystems, said: 'I am pleased to report our relationship with Syntegra which is important to the continued development of the company. Since our flotation two years ago i-documentsystems has expanded considerably and continually delivered on its promises. Revenues for the full year to 31 October 2002 will meet the analyst's expectations of £3 million. Cash reserves stand at around £2.5 million. The Group's pipeline is robust and continues to grow month on month as fresh opportunities emerge.
